Craft Putt - Lee's Summit combina la restauración con entretenimiento lúdico, e incluye dos campos de minigolf de 10 hoyos, shuffle putt gratis y bebidas artesanales. Las pruebas de trivia y el bingo aumentan la diversión. Los clientes elogian el servicio amable, un ambiente limpio, luminoso y relajado, y un patio exterior apto para perros (no se permiten perros en el interior). La comida tiene sabor y porciones generosas, aunque en algunas visitas se señalan tiempos de cocina más lentos. 840 NW Blue Pkwy, Lee's Summit, MO 64086.

I've visited Craft Putt twice now, and I have mixed feelings about the experience. The Good: - The mini golf experience is a blast! The creative use of space and the entertaining decor around the course make for a fun outing. - Both times we visited, our drinks were fantastic. - We also loved participating in trivia and bingo; they added an extra layer of fun to our visits. The Bad: - Unfortunately, the food service left much to be desired. On our first visit, it took 48 minutes for our food to arrive, despite the place not being busy. To make matters worse, our tater tots were burnt. The server did make us a new batch, but that took another 20 minutes. - Our second visit was even more disappointing. It took over an hour for our food to be served, and when it arrived, it was the wrong order for one of us. The server offered to correct it, but we didn't want to wait longer at that point. Additionally, we received no silverware or napkins, and the food was just warm, indicating it had been sitting under a heat lamp for too long. - To top it off, our meal was fairly bland, and each time our server returned, he had forgotten something. Conclusion: If you're headed to Craft Putt for the mini golf, trivia, or bingo, I recommend sticking to drinks and eating before or after your visit. While the fun activities made our time enjoyable, the food service needs significant improvement.

Husband and I came just to check it out as I saw their patio is dog friendly, but dogs aren’t allowed in. Food is good and generous portion sizes. Friendly service. Clean, bright, relaxed vibe. $12 per person for one course or $20 for both; they are each 10 hole courses. Nice and chilly inside! Shuffle putt is free and there are two, one on each side of the restaurant.
